Motor has seized
Does anyone know where I can buy a rebuild kit for CRD Wrangler the engine is called a RA 428 but I can't find anything. If I buy a motor from a wrecked wrangler does a motor with a automatic trans have different bell housing bolts? does a manual and auto tranny bolt up to the same motor regardless.

You need to find the same era engine,
If yours is a 2010, find a 2010 engine to swap it over with, it will reduce the potential for on going problems and wasting money

Can you tell us what happened to the engine? How many kms were on the clock? Were there any mods/tunes done to the engine?
You can buy short block assy from JNL Engineering in UK. Nobody's beaten their prices yet, even the Italians.

I still need to dismantle the motor but I'm 99% sure the bottom end has seized up. There's only 120 000 on the clock. No tune and no mods done to the motor or driveline it's all standard. I'm thinking a rebuild will end up being around $6000-$8000 once it's all done. The car is an 08 model as well I can't find any diesel Wranglers that are an 08 model being wrecked. All I've had is Japanese cars beforehand so I'm not the most switched on when it comes to looking for rebuild kits or crate motors etc for the Jeep.
